Why you need a sleep mask when travelling
When you’re away from home, your sleep routine changes. New environments mean new light disruptions:
- Overhead cabin lighting on flights
- Early sunrise in hotel rooms
- Bright train interiors
- Hallway light leaking under doors
- Ambient light from unfamiliar rooms
Even small amounts of light can signal your brain to stay alert. A travel sleep mask helps your body stay in rest mode, so you fall asleep faster and stay asleep longer.
What makes a good sleep mask for travelling?
Not all sleep masks are designed for travel. The best travel-friendly options should be:
- Fully light-blocking: Designed to seal around the nose and contours of your face to prevent light leaks.
- Comfortable for long wear: Soft, breathable materials that won’t irritate your skin, even on overnight flights.
- Lightweight & packable: Slim enough to fit in your carry-on, backpack or personal item.
- Adjustable fit: Flexible straps that stay secure without pulling or tangling in your hair.

When to use a travel sleep mask
A sleep mask for travelling is ideal for:
- Long-haul and red-eye flights
- Train and bus journeys
- Daytime hotel naps
- Shared accommodations
- Jet lag recovery
- Shift sleep while abroad
Anytime you can’t control the lighting, your sleep mask steps in.

Frequently asked questions
Is a sleep mask good for flying?
Yes. Cabin lights and sunrise through airplane windows can disrupt sleep. A sleep mask helps maintain darkness during long flights.
Are travel sleep masks comfortable for side sleepers?
Many modern designs use soft, contoured materials that reduce pressure and remain comfortable even if you shift positions.
Can a sleep mask help with jet lag?
It can help regulate your sleep schedule by supporting darkness during naps or when adjusting to a new time zone.
